The Dango common room is mostly colored in various shades of blue. The walls of the spacious, normally brightly sunlit room are white with an eerie silvery glow emitting from them, providing a fascinating atmosphere at night. Its ceiling is high, and the windows reach nearly from the floor to the ceiling, and they are rarely veiled by the heavy royal blue curtains hanging next to them. Covering the entire wall on the right are ceiling-tall bookshelves - a private library of the Dango house, providing most additional literature that students might need as well as various interesting journals and books, including crossword and puzzle magazines.
The floor is covered in dark cherrywood tiles, which are surprisingly nicely complemented by the dark blue seats and cushions, ornamented with light blue and white details. The furniture is mostly designed in the japanese style, with only few influences from the west. Near to the windows, a few bonsai are placed to the mercy of the students - it is their right and their duty to care for them. They are the symbol of the students' growing knowledge, and it is said that if they wither, the students' brilliancy will fade as well.
